Beyond the Finish Line
This chapter explores the emotional and psychological transitions athletes face during and after major competitions like the Olympics. It highlights the contrast between public perception of glory and the often solitary reality athletes experience, discussing the evolution of running world records and the influence of modern technology on performance. The conversation delves into the complexities surrounding elite sports, including the impact of advancements in gear and the emotional weight of competition, while reflecting on how these factors shape the landscape of athletic achievement.
